    Building Models for fiesta game engine

    nvm, no one is interested in such things here. been fun but i think i'm done posting stuff.





    You can build Objects for the game pretty simple. Some people have built models and would like to put them in game but when they do you ether fall threw it or crash clients.
    Here some basic tip to help.

    Keep the faces to a min, if you build a statue and it has 1200 fa it is to many. You should be in a range closer to 200-400 max.

    Use 2 sided textures only when needed, if it has 2 sides it will render even the ones you don't see.

    A planke of wood like the one in the pic should only have 6 faces. Same for the posts but since the one end will be in the ground the bottom one is not needed. 5 will do for it.

    It may look like a rope but it is 2 planes in a + shape with a texture on them. No need to build a rope you can't tell the differance. You can also just use 1 plane to reduce the faces.

    When you have a high number of faces,vertices use decimate mod.
    Drawback:It creates triangle faces.If you want to continue modeling it will be problematic so use the knife cut.
